          According to the police and a plethora of lawsuits,Jeffrey Epstein’s social life involved a pedophile ring of dozens of underage girls, in which he groomed and then loaned out to powerful friends. However, aside from a minor conviction in Florida, which only landed him a mere 13 months, Epstein has emerged remarkably unscathed. New York authorities have never charged him with any crime, and he still drops into his Upper East Side mansion, where women have been photographed coming and going, according to tabloid reports. Epstein’s sex offender registration lists his primary address as St. Thomas.

          The sick underbelly of Epstein’s world was unmasked in March 2005, when the stepmother of one 14-year-old victim phoned police and said a wealthy man had molested her child. She had received a call from the mother of another student, who just happened to overhear her own daughter discussing “how [the victim] had met with a 45-year-old man and had sex with him and was paid for it,” stated in a police report. Around that time, a teacher found $300 in the girl’s purse.

          Detectives in Palm beach went on to find five girls who claimed that Epstein had lured them into a ring of sexual abuse. By the time Epstein signed his plea agreement, the feds had identified over 40 alleged victims. Police noted that Epstein was enlisting his employees and other young women to recruit underage girls, most of whom were underprivileged or from broken homes, for massages at his home. One recruiter told police that Epstein advised her, “The younger, the better.”

          The teens, some as young as 13, were ordered by Epstein to remove their clothes. During the massages, Epstein would masturbate himself and then subsequently molest his victims. That’s according to both lawsuits and police reports. Sometimes, he forced them into intercourse with him or into performing sex acts with an assistant, whom he allegedly bragged of purchasing as a sex slave from her parents in Yugoslavia. Afterward, the victims said, Epstein usually paid them $200 or $300 and as much as $1,000.

          “He’s never denied girls came to the house,” Jack Goldberger, Epstein’s defense attorney, told the Palm Beach Post in July 2006. But Epstein didn’t know the girls’ ages, Goldberger said, and took a polygraph test to prove it. “He passed on knowledge of age,” the lawyer said.

          In court filings responding to victims’ lawsuits, Epstein stated that each teenager “consented to, and was a willing participant in the acts alleged” and that he “reasonably believed” they were 18 years old during the “alleged acts.” Epstein was eventually allowed to walk free with barely more than a slap on the wrist, even after Florida cops took their case from state prosecutors to the FBI and U.S. attorney’s office.
